When trying to add valves, I get a component error. Here is some test code to demonstrate this:

DEVICE covid_test_circuit

LAYER FLOW

PORT p1, p2 portRadius=700;
NODE n1;
CHANNEL c1 from p1 2 to n1 4 channelWidth=800;
CHANNEL c2 from n1 2 to p2 4 channelWidth=800;
END LAYER


LAYER CONTROL
PORT p3 portRadius=700;
VALVE v1 on c1 width=300 length=100;
VALVE v2 on c2 width=300 length=100;

NET net1 from p3 1 to v1 4, v2 4 channelWidth=50;

END LAYER

And here is the output:
